Orbit Chain, a platform that communicates and transacts with various blockchains, has lost $81 million after hackers exploited the platform's cross-chain bridge.
The project confirmed the hack in a post on X, saying a hacker funded a wallet using sanctioned privacy protocol Tornado Cash before attacking Orbit Chain's ethereum (ETH) vault. Proceeds of the hack were then sent to numerous Ethereum wallets. These wallets currently hold 26,741.6 ETH ($64 million) and around $18 million of the dai (DAI) stablecoin.
Orbit Chain added that the funds are "unmoved."

Orbit Chain Loses $81M in Cross-Chain Bridge Exploit

It's not the websites that are getting hacked. It's the cross bridge attack, which is most famous attack vector for hackers and yet people keep on moving money on those. Stake also is very different thing as centralized service. But at least centralized services afford to get hacked from time to time as they don't keep everything on hot wallets and they have people monitoring the any anomalies all the time. Which mean they can shut down accounts and block attacks.

This hack just happened in time and caught the 2023 train just before it finally left. And just like that, another bridge has fallen. The list has already been long and I don't think Orbit Chain is the last to succumb. Cross-chain bridges may be helpful but highly risky. People should be avoiding it.

In 2022 alone, there were already at least 13 cross-chain bridges that were hacked and billions were lost. It continued last year, with Multichain losing $125 million. The final day also had the final hack with a damage of $81 million. I hope 2024 will have low numbers in terms of hack and stolen funds.
